    Thought I would add this "Windows for Management" from a comedy website. I am really trying to keep my smile during this job search, now in its second month.

    I'm a cyclone. One of my promising prospects is Communications Specialist for the local Red Cross chapter. They need a high-energy person with a diversity of skills to handle all those natural disasters. Hire me! I'm a cyclone! I'm a force of nature!

    Other prospects include communications assoc. with a big local corporation (good pay, interesting work, and benefits) and marketing coordinator for an architectural firm (hey, I like architecture!).

    As most of you know, I loved freelancing....but my family needs steady income. I know many others are in the same boat.

    I am determined to find a good job. One that uses my skills--primarily writing. I am 32 years old, and I need to think long term. If I take a secretarial-type gig, I risk looking flaky if I quit it for something better.

    Must.....keep....going.....
